import { useEffect, useRef, useState, useCallback } from 'react';
import { useTranslation } from 'react-i18next';
import { useQuery } from '@tanstack/react-query';
import { isAxiosError } from 'axios';
import { QRCodeSVG } from 'qrcode.react';
import { brandingApi, type TelegramWidgetConfig } from '../api/branding';
import { authApi } from '../api/auth';
import { useAuthStore } from '../store/auth';
import { useNavigate } from 'react-router';
import { getPendingCampaignSlug } from '../utils/campaign';
import { copyToClipboard } from '../utils/clipboard';
import { isEndpointMissingError } from '../utils/api-error';
interface TelegramLoginButtonProps {
referralCode?: string;
}
const SCRIPT_LOAD_TIMEOUT_MS = 2000;
const DEEPLINK_POLL_INTERVAL_MS = 2500;
export default function TelegramLoginButton({ referralCode }: TelegramLoginButtonProps) {
const { t } = useTranslation();
const navigate = useNavigate();
const containerRef = useRef<HTMLDivElement>(null);
const [oidcLoading, setOidcLoading] = useState(false);
const [oidcError, setOidcError] = useState('');
const [scriptLoaded, setScriptLoaded] = useState(false);
const [scriptFailed, setScriptFailed] = useState(false);
const loginWithTelegramOIDC = useAuthStore((s) => s.loginWithTelegramOIDC);
// Deep link auth state
const [deepLinkToken, setDeepLinkToken] = useState<string | null>(null);
const [deepLinkBotUsername, setDeepLinkBotUsername] = useState<string>('');
const [deepLinkPolling, setDeepLinkPolling] = useState(false);
const [deepLinkError, setDeepLinkError] = useState('');
const [copied, setCopied] = useState(false);
const pollTimeoutRef = useRef<ReturnType<typeof setTimeout>>(null);
const expireTimeoutRef = useRef<ReturnType<typeof setTimeout>>(null);
const copiedTimeoutRef = useRef<ReturnType<typeof setTimeout>>(null);
const pollInFlightRef = useRef(false);
const loginWithDeepLink = useAuthStore((s) => s.loginWithDeepLink);
// Capture campaign slug once on mount (before any retry clears it)
const capturedCampaignRef = useRef<string | null>(null);
const codesConsumedRef = useRef(false);
const { data: widgetConfig } = useQuery<TelegramWidgetConfig>({
queryKey: ['telegram-widget-config'],
queryFn: brandingApi.getTelegramWidgetConfig,
staleTime: 60000,
});
const botUsername =
widgetConfig?.bot_username || import.meta.env.VITE_TELEGRAM_BOT_USERNAME || '';
const isOIDC = Boolean(widgetConfig?.oidc_enabled && widgetConfig?.oidc_client_id);
// OIDC callback handler
const handleOIDCCallbackRef =
useRef<(data: { id_token?: string; error?: string }) => void>(undefined);
const mountedRef = useRef(true);
useEffect(() => {
mountedRef.current = true;
return () => {
mountedRef.current = false;
};
}, []);
// Cleanup all timeouts on unmount
useEffect(() => {
return () => {
if (pollTimeoutRef.current) clearTimeout(pollTimeoutRef.current);
if (expireTimeoutRef.current) clearTimeout(expireTimeoutRef.current);
if (copiedTimeoutRef.current) clearTimeout(copiedTimeoutRef.current);
};
}, []);
handleOIDCCallbackRef.current = async (data: { id_token?: string; error?: string }) => {
if (!mountedRef.current) return;
if (data.error || !data.id_token) {
setOidcError(data.error || t('auth.loginFailed'));
setOidcLoading(false);
return;
}
try {
setOidcLoading(true);
setOidcError('');
await loginWithTelegramOIDC(data.id_token);
if (mountedRef.current) navigate('/');
} catch (err: unknown) {
if (!mountedRef.current) return;
let message = t('common.error');
if (isAxiosError(err) && err.response?.data?.detail) {
message = err.response.data.detail;
}
setOidcError(message);
} finally {
if (mountedRef.current) setOidcLoading(false);
}
};
// Handle script load failure (timeout or error)
const handleScriptFailed = useCallback(() => {
if (!mountedRef.current || scriptLoaded) return;
setScriptFailed(true);
setOidcError('');
}, [scriptLoaded]);
// Load OIDC script with timeout
useEffect(() => {
if (!isOIDC || !widgetConfig?.oidc_client_id) return;
const scriptId = 'telegram-login-oidc-script';
let script = document.getElementById(scriptId) as HTMLScriptElement | null;
const initTelegramLogin = () => {
if (window.Telegram?.Login) {
window.Telegram.Login.init(
{
client_id: Number(widgetConfig.oidc_client_id) || widgetConfig.oidc_client_id,
request_access: widgetConfig.request_access ? ['write'] : undefined,
lang: document.documentElement.lang || 'en',
},
(data) => handleOIDCCallbackRef.current?.(data),
);
}
};
// Set up timeout
const timeoutId = setTimeout(() => {
if (!scriptLoaded) {
handleScriptFailed();
}
}, SCRIPT_LOAD_TIMEOUT_MS);
if (!script) {
script = document.createElement('script');
script.id = scriptId;
script.src = 'https://oauth.telegram.org/js/telegram-login.js?3';
script.async = true;
script.onload = () => {
clearTimeout(timeoutId);
setScriptLoaded(true);
initTelegramLogin();
};
script.onerror = () => {
clearTimeout(timeoutId);
handleScriptFailed();
};
document.head.appendChild(script);
} else {
clearTimeout(timeoutId);
setScriptLoaded(true);
initTelegramLogin();
}
return () => clearTimeout(timeoutId);
}, [
isOIDC,
widgetConfig?.oidc_client_id,
widgetConfig?.request_access,
scriptLoaded,
handleScriptFailed,
]);
// Legacy widget effect with timeout
const loginWithTelegramWidget = useAuthStore((s) => s.loginWithTelegramWidget);
useEffect(() => {
if (isOIDC || !containerRef.current || !botUsername || !widgetConfig) return;
const container = containerRef.current;
while (container.firstChild) {
container.removeChild(container.firstChild);
}
const callbackName = '__onTelegramWidgetAuth';
(window as unknown as Record<string, unknown>)[callbackName] = async (
user: Record<string, unknown>,
) => {
try {
await loginWithTelegramWidget({
id: user.id as number,
first_name: user.first_name as string,
last_name: (user.last_name as string) || undefined,
username: (user.username as string) || undefined,
photo_url: (user.photo_url as string) || undefined,
auth_date: user.auth_date as number,
hash: user.hash as string,
});
navigate('/');
} catch {
// Error handled by auth store
}
};
const script = document.createElement('script');
script.src = 'https://telegram.org/js/telegram-widget.js?23';
script.setAttribute('data-telegram-login', botUsername);
script.setAttribute('data-size', widgetConfig.size);
script.setAttribute('data-radius', String(widgetConfig.radius));
script.setAttribute('data-userpic', String(widgetConfig.userpic));
script.setAttribute('data-onauth', `${callbackName}(user)`);
if (widgetConfig.request_access) {
script.setAttribute('data-request-access', 'write');
}
script.async = true;
// Timeout for legacy widget
const timeoutId = setTimeout(() => {
// If container still has no iframe child (widget didn't render), mark as failed
if (container && !container.querySelector('iframe')) {
handleScriptFailed();
}
}, SCRIPT_LOAD_TIMEOUT_MS);
script.onerror = () => {
clearTimeout(timeoutId);
handleScriptFailed();
};
container.appendChild(script);
return () => {
clearTimeout(timeoutId);
delete (window as unknown as Record<string, unknown>)[callbackName];
while (container.firstChild) {
container.removeChild(container.firstChild);
}
};
}, [isOIDC, botUsername, widgetConfig, loginWithTelegramWidget, navigate, handleScriptFailed]);
// Deep link auth: request token and start polling with recursive setTimeout
const startDeepLinkAuth = useCallback(async () => {
setDeepLinkError('');
// Clear any previous timers and in-flight guard
if (pollTimeoutRef.current) {
clearTimeout(pollTimeoutRef.current);
pollTimeoutRef.current = null;
}
if (expireTimeoutRef.current) {
clearTimeout(expireTimeoutRef.current);
expireTimeoutRef.current = null;
}
pollInFlightRef.current = false;
try {
// Consume campaign slug ONCE (first call only).
// Clears localStorage on first call, so subsequent retries reuse the ref.
// Note: referral code is NOT consumed here — deep link auth is for existing
// bot users where referrals don't apply. Leaving it in localStorage allows
// other auth methods (OIDC, widget) to pick it up if the user switches paths.
if (!codesConsumedRef.current) {
capturedCampaignRef.current = getPendingCampaignSlug();
codesConsumedRef.current = true;
}
const capturedCampaign = capturedCampaignRef.current;
const response = await authApi.requestDeepLinkToken();
const { token, bot_username, expires_in } = response;
setDeepLinkToken(token);
setDeepLinkBotUsername(bot_username || botUsername);
setDeepLinkPolling(true);
// Recursive setTimeout prevents overlapping async calls
const poll = async () => {
if (!mountedRef.current || pollInFlightRef.current) return;
pollInFlightRef.current = true;
try {
// Deep link auth is for existing bot users — only campaign_slug applies
await loginWithDeepLink(token, capturedCampaign);
// Success — auth store is updated, navigate
if (expireTimeoutRef.current) {
clearTimeout(expireTimeoutRef.current);
expireTimeoutRef.current = null;
}
if (mountedRef.current) {
setDeepLinkPolling(false);
navigate('/');
}
} catch (err: unknown) {
if (!mountedRef.current) return;
if (isAxiosError(err)) {
if (err.response?.status === 202) {
// Still pending — schedule next poll
pollTimeoutRef.current = setTimeout(poll, DEEPLINK_POLL_INTERVAL_MS);
return;
}
if (err.response?.status === 410) {
// Token expired — clear expire timer to prevent stale timer killing future sessions
if (expireTimeoutRef.current) {
clearTimeout(expireTimeoutRef.current);
expireTimeoutRef.current = null;
}
setDeepLinkPolling(false);
setDeepLinkToken(null);
setDeepLinkError(t('auth.deepLinkExpired'));
return;
}
}
// Other error — stop polling and clear expire timer
if (expireTimeoutRef.current) {
clearTimeout(expireTimeoutRef.current);
expireTimeoutRef.current = null;
}
setDeepLinkPolling(false);
setDeepLinkError(t('common.error'));
} finally {
pollInFlightRef.current = false;
}
};
// Start first poll
pollTimeoutRef.current = setTimeout(poll, DEEPLINK_POLL_INTERVAL_MS);
// Auto-expire after server-provided TTL
expireTimeoutRef.current = setTimeout(
() => {
if (pollTimeoutRef.current) {
clearTimeout(pollTimeoutRef.current);
pollTimeoutRef.current = null;
}
if (mountedRef.current && !useAuthStore.getState().isAuthenticated) {
setDeepLinkPolling(false);
setDeepLinkToken(null);
setDeepLinkError(t('auth.deepLinkExpired'));
}
},
(expires_in || 300) * 1000,
);
} catch (err) {
// 404 = the deep-link auth routes don't exist on this bot build (< v3.33.0)
setDeepLinkError(t(isEndpointMissingError(err) ? 'auth.botOutdated' : 'common.error'));
}
}, [botUsername, loginWithDeepLink, navigate, t]);
// Auto-start deep link auth when script fails (with cancellation for Strict Mode)
useEffect(() => {
if (scriptFailed && !deepLinkToken && !deepLinkPolling) {
let cancelled = false;
const start = async () => {
if (!cancelled) await startDeepLinkAuth();
};
start();
return () => {
cancelled = true;
};
}
}, [scriptFailed, deepLinkToken, deepLinkPolling, startDeepLinkAuth]);
// Resume polling immediately when user returns to the page (e.g. after confirming in Telegram)
// Browsers throttle setTimeout in background tabs, so polling may have stalled.
useEffect(() => {
if (!deepLinkPolling || !deepLinkToken) return;
const handleVisibilityChange = () => {
if (document.visibilityState === 'visible' && mountedRef.current) {
// Clear any pending throttled timer and trigger an immediate poll
if (pollTimeoutRef.current) {
clearTimeout(pollTimeoutRef.current);
pollTimeoutRef.current = null;
}
// Skip if another poll is already in-flight to prevent race conditions
if (pollInFlightRef.current) return;
const capturedCampaign = capturedCampaignRef.current;
const immediatePoll = async () => {
if (!mountedRef.current || pollInFlightRef.current) return;
pollInFlightRef.current = true;
try {
await loginWithDeepLink(deepLinkToken, capturedCampaign);
if (expireTimeoutRef.current) {
clearTimeout(expireTimeoutRef.current);
expireTimeoutRef.current = null;
}
if (mountedRef.current) {
setDeepLinkPolling(false);
navigate('/');
}
} catch (err: unknown) {
if (!mountedRef.current) return;
if (isAxiosError(err)) {
if (err.response?.status === 202) {
pollTimeoutRef.current = setTimeout(immediatePoll, DEEPLINK_POLL_INTERVAL_MS);
return;
}
if (err.response?.status === 410) {
if (expireTimeoutRef.current) {
clearTimeout(expireTimeoutRef.current);
expireTimeoutRef.current = null;
}
setDeepLinkPolling(false);
setDeepLinkToken(null);
setDeepLinkError(t('auth.deepLinkExpired'));
return;
}
}
if (expireTimeoutRef.current) {
clearTimeout(expireTimeoutRef.current);
expireTimeoutRef.current = null;
}
setDeepLinkPolling(false);
setDeepLinkError(t('common.error'));
} finally {
pollInFlightRef.current = false;
}
};
immediatePoll();
}
};
document.addEventListener('visibilitychange', handleVisibilityChange);
return () => {
document.removeEventListener('visibilitychange', handleVisibilityChange);
// Sever any in-flight recursive immediatePoll chain from this effect cycle
if (pollTimeoutRef.current) {
clearTimeout(pollTimeoutRef.current);
pollTimeoutRef.current = null;
}
};
}, [deepLinkPolling, deepLinkToken, loginWithDeepLink, navigate, t]);
